True or false: All reports of MUIs necessitate an investigation.

The statement is true because all reports of Major Unusual Incidents (MUIs) are required to be investigated to ensure the safety and well-being of individuals receiving support services. This is a crucial part of the reporting and response process in maintaining high standards of care and accountability within the field. Investigating every report helps to identify patterns, address potential systemic issues, and protect the rights of individuals with disabilities. This approach ensures that all incidents are thoroughly assessed, providing an opportunity to take necessary corrective actions and prevent future occurrences. This emphasizes the importance of maintaining a safe environment and upholding the standards set by regulatory bodies.
